Why Smarter Delivery Is Foundational to Smarter Cities

The rapid growth of urban populations, ecommerce and sustainability mandates is forcing cities to rethink how goods move. The World Bank estimates 83.5% of the U.S. population lived in urban areas at the end of 2024, and ecommerce volume continues to grow in our post-pandemic world. Efficient, scalable last mile delivery is now both a business necessity and a building block of smarter, more livable cities.

Meeting the Moment: Solving the Urban Delivery Challenge

The last mile may be the shortest leg of the journey, but in urban environments, it’s often the most unpredictable and costly. From navigating congested streets and emissions zones to accessing loading docks in high-rise buildings, the logistical friction at street level is immense. Cities are dense, delivery windows are tight and customers expect real-time updates and precision.

Gartner FAQs: Putting the Hype Cycle to Work

What is the Gartner Hype Cycle?

A graphical model that shows a technology’s maturity, helping organizations set realistic adoption timelines.

How do you use the Gartner Hype Cycle?

Clients use Hype Cycles to get educated about the promise of an emerging technology within the context of their industry and individual appetite for risk.

What are the five key phases of a technology’s life cycle?

The five key phases outlined by the Hype Cycle are Innovation Trigger, Peak of Inflated Expectations, Trough of Disillusionment, Slope of Enlightenment and Plateau of Productivity. The Gartner Hype Cycle helps you understand the maturity level of a technology. The potential for success or failure can inform risk assessment and tolerance.

Where do Last Mile Delivery (LMD) Solutions sit in 2025?

On the Slope of Enlightenment, where proven value drives broader adoption.
